Woman's Body Found in Detroit Neighborhood
Police investigating after patrol officers discover deceased adult female in Penrose area
Feb. 8, 2026 at 7:47pm
Got story updates? Submit your updates here. ›
Detroit police officers on patrol in the city's 12th Precinct discovered the body of an adult woman on Hershey Street in the Penrose neighborhood on Sunday evening. The department's homicide unit is investigating the incident.
Why it matters
Detroit has seen a steady decline in homicides in recent years, with fewer than 200 recorded in 2025 for the first time in six decades. This discovery raises concerns about public safety in the city, even as overall crime rates have improved.
The details
According to police, the body of the unidentified adult female was found by patrol officers in the 19000 block of Hershey Street around 6 p.m. on Sunday. The department's homicide unit has taken over the investigation, and authorities are asking anyone with information to come forward.
